Transponder key programming

Transponder keys were designed to stop auto theft. It operates by sending a coded signal to the key and then receiving an answer from it. The car will start if the code is correct. The chip also deters car thieves from hot-wiring their cars which is a common practice. However, this doesn't mean your car is secure from theft. A skilled auto thief could still duplicate the chip in your car key and start the motor without knowing. This is why it's important to have a reliable auto locksmith on hand.

Experts in transponder keys, car locksmiths can resolve any issue that you might encounter with the anti-theft system in your vehicle. They are able to use a variety of tools and equipment to program new keys, or even erase your existing keys. They can also manage the entire process swiftly and efficiently. The cost of this service is high, but worth it for peace of mind.

It's not easy to program a transponder. First, you must get a blank transponder and have it cut by an expert. The key can be purchased from a Ford dealer's parts department or an automotive locksmith. You should ensure that the key you buy is original, since secondhand keys have already been cut and are almost impossible to cut again.

Next, you will need to program your new keys. It is essential to have your car's manual, as certain procedures differ by car manufacturer and model. Also, you must have a battery that can help with the programming process. If the battery dies during the process of programming then you'll need to start from scratch.

Keyless entry system

A keyless entry system revolutionizes vehicle access. It replaces traditional keys with a system that allows seamless unlocking and even starts the engine with only one signal. These systems are based on radio frequency identification (RFID) or Bluetooth and provide a variety of features that improve security and user experience. These systems are not just convenient, but also easy to maintain and install in a variety of vehicles.

Replace the battery in the remote If your keyless entry system won't work. This typically resolves the issue. However, if the problem persists, it could be a root cause. A good automotive locksmith will be able troubleshoot and provide solutions to the problem.

If your keyless entry does not work after replacing your battery, it may be due to a problem with the controller or transmitter in your vehicle. In this case you'll need to contact an automotive locksmith or go to the dealer. Depending on the model of your car there are numerous ways to reprogram your keyless entry system but most are based on an instruction manual that is step-by-step.
